WEST INDIES FISH CAKES WITH CURRY AIOLI



West Indies Fish Cakes With Curry Aioli image

The light, slightly crispy fish cakes can be a welcome change to any Caribbean meal. Use the accompaning curry aioli (lots of garlic flavor there!) with it or use your favorite tartar sauce. Note: if using salt cod, you will have to soak that for several days in water, changing out the water about every 6 hours until the saltiness goes away (refrigerated). Then you will need to remove any bones, skin and cartilage if they are present, before boiling and flaking your fish. Enjoy!

Time 27m

Yield 12 fish cakes, 4-6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

2 cups boiled cleaned and flaked salt cod fish (or may use 2 cups leftover cooked flaked light firm fish)
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
3 scallions, chopped
5 cloves garlic, minced
2 large eggs
1 teaspoon curry powder (Jamaican style preferred)
1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 cup water
oil (for shallow frying; as needed)
lemon slice, for garnish (optional)
1 cup mayonnaise
1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per
2 teaspoons curry powder (Jamaican style preferred)
2 teaspoons fresh lemon juice
6 cloves garlic, minced (or more)

Steps:

  • You can prepare the aioli in advance if you wish (just keep it refrigerated).
  • Place all ingredients for the curry aioli in a food processor or blender and puree until smooth and creamy; set aside.
  • Mix all ingredients for fish cakes together (except oil and lemon slices) in a mixing bowl until blended.
  • Adjust water or flour, if necessary, to achieve a consistency similar to pancake batter (or just a tad thicker).
  • Heat 1-2 inches cooking oil in a large skillet until hot.
  • Spoon or drop approximately 1/4 cup fish cake batter into hot oil and cook about 2-3 minutes per side or until golden, puffy, and firm.
  • Do not overcrowd pan.
  • Drain fish cakes on paper toweling.
  • Serve fish cakes hot with curry aioli or tartar sauce, and lemon slices, if desired.

EMPANADA-STYLE SRI LANKAN FISH PATTIES WITH CURRY AïOLI



Empanada-style Sri Lankan fish patties with curry aïoli image

Make these moreish Sri Lankan fish patties to feed a crowd. Served with a quick curry aïoli for dipping, they take a bit of effort but are well worth it

Time 1h5m

Yield Makes 26-28 patties

Number Of Ingredients 24

300g plain flour, plus extra for dusting
½ tsp fine salt
100g unsalted butter, cold and cubed
1 egg yolk, beaten
80ml coconut milk
125g potatoes (1 medium-large potato)
500ml rapeseed oil, for deep-frying, plus 1 tbsp
½ red onion, finely chopped
1½ garlic cloves, finely chopped
½ thumb-sized piece of ginger, peeled and finely chopped
½ tsp turmeric
¼ tsp cumin
pinch of ground cinnamon
pinch of ground cloves
½ tsp ground black pepper
150g canned mackerel or tuna, drained
¼ small bunch of dill, finely chopped
½ tsp fine salt
¼ lime, juiced
1 egg white, beaten
1 small garlic clove, crushed
1 tsp lemon juice
½ tsp curry powder
4 tbsp mayonnaise

Steps:

  • For the pastry, mix the flour and salt together in a large mixing bowl. Add the butter and rub into the flour until it's the texture of breadcrumbs. Mix the beaten egg yolk into the dough. Slowly pour in the coconut milk, kneading the dough until it just comes together. Add a little flour or water if needed. Wrap and chill for an hour.¼½
  • Meanwhile, make the filling. Put a pan of water on to boil. Peel the potato and chop into 1cm cubes, then add to the pan and simmer over a medium heat for 10-12 mins until cooked through. Drain and leave to cool.
  • Heat the 1 tbsp oil in a saucepan and cook the onion, garlic and ginger for 8 mins until golden. Add the spices and black pepper, stir and cook for 1 min, then add the fish and dill, and cook for another 2-3 mins. Add the potato and salt, and mix well, cooking for 2 mins. Take the pan off the heat, add the lime juice and leave to cool.
  • Break the pastry in half and roll out each half, in turn, on a floured surface to a depth of 3mm. If you have one, use a 7cm pastry cutter to cut out eight circles from each sheet of pastry, re-rolling the pastry and cutting circles until it's all used up. There will be about 26-28 in total.
  • Spoon 1 tsp of the fish mixture onto each of the pastry circles. Using a small pastry brush, brush some egg white along the edges of each of the pastry circles. Fold each one to make an empanada shape. Using a fork, press along the sides to ensure they are fully sealed.
  • Pour 500ml oil into a saucepan making sure it's no more than two-thirds full, and heat to 180C, or until a little piece of pastry starts to sizzle. Carefully deep-fry the patties in small batches for 2-4 mins, turning halfway through until golden. Remove with a slotted spoon and place on kitchen paper to absorb excess oil.
  • Put all the ingredients for the aïoli in a mixing bowl, stir together and serve with the empanadas.

TUNISIAN FISH CAKES WITH LEMON AND PAPRIKA AïOLI



Tunisian Fish Cakes with Lemon and Paprika Aïoli image

Categories     Citrus     Fish     Onion     Appetizer     Fry     Passover     Ramadan     Kosher     Cilantro     Parsley     Bon Appétit     Sugar Conscious     Kidney Friendly     Pescatarian     Dairy Free     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     No Sugar Added

Yield Makes about 40

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 pounds mild white fish fillets (such as orange roughy or halibut), cut into 1/2-inch cubes
1 cup finely chopped onion
6 garlic cloves, chopped
3 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
3 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ro
1 tablespoon ground cumin
2 teaspoons coarse kosher salt
1 teaspoon ground ginger
3/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
6 tablespoons matzo meal
1 large egg
12 tablespoons (about) olive oil (for frying)
Spicy Lemon and Paprika Aioli

Steps:

  • Line large baking sheet with plastic wrap. Coarsely grind fish in processor. Add next 8 ingredients; blend well. Add matzo meal and egg; process until smooth, scraping down sides of bowl occasionally. With moistened hands and using 1 generous tablespoon for each cake, shape mixture into patties about 13/4 inches in diameter and 1/2 inch thick; arrange on sheet.
  • Heat 3 tablespoons oil in heavy large skillet over medium heat. Fry fish cakes in batches until brown and cooked through, adding more oil to skillet by tablespoonfuls as needed, about 3 minutes per side. Transfer cakes to unlined baking sheet. (Can be made 1 day ahead. Refrigerate until cold, then cover with foil and keep refrigerated. Rewarm uncovered in 350°F oven about 10 minutes.)
  • Arrange fish cakes on plates. Spoon aioli alongside and serve

FABULOUS FISH CAKES WITH LEMON AIOLI



Fabulous Fish Cakes With Lemon Aioli image

Number Of Ingredients 19

FOR THE AIOLI:
3/4 cup mayonnaise
2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
1 tablespoon minced garlic
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
1 teaspoon Dijon style mustard
FOR THE FISH CAKES:
1/2 pound fresh salmon steaks or fillets
1/2 pound fresh halibut steak or fillets
1/2 cup bread crumbs
3 green onions, (white part only), finely chopped
2 tablespoons mayonnaise
1 tablespoon finely chopped Italian parsley
1 teaspoon Dijon style mustard
1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
8 to 10 grape leaves
ext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• TO MAKE THE AÏOLI: In a small bowl whisk together the aïoli ingredients.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ate until a few minutes before serving. TO MAKE THE FISH CAKES: Cut the fish fillets into 1/4-inch dice. Place in a medium bowl and add the rest of the fish cake ingredients. Gently mix with a fork, then refrigerate for 1 hour for easier handling. Remove from the refrigerator and shape into four cakes, about 31/2 inches in diameter each. Place a large grape leaf, shiny side down, on a plate. Position a fish cake in the center of the leaf and fold the leaf up around it. Place a second grape leaf on top and fold the edges down to enclose the cake. (If the grape leaves are small, a third leaf may be needed.) Wrap the remaining cakes the same way. Lightly oil the packets. Grill the packets over Direct Medium heat until the grape leaves are well marked and the fish cakes are firm to the touch, about 10 minutes, turning once halfway through grilling time. Before serving, cut an X in the top leaf of each packet and turn back the edges. The grape leaves are edible, if desired. Serve warm with the aïoli.From Weber's Big Book of Grilling.
